Beige is a pale, sandy white that's warm and neutral. It's classic, versatile, and timelessly elegant.
From the French word for natural wool color. The color represents understated elegance and neutrality.
Beige works great for fashion, interior design, and neutral products. It's hugely popular in home decor. Great for classic and sophisticated branding.
